FAQs

How many coats of paint should I apply?

For best results, apply two coats of Dulux Heritage Velvet Matt Emulsion Paint, allowing each coat to dry completely.

Can I use this paint in a bathroom?

While the paint is washable, for bathrooms, consider a paint specifically designed for high-humidity environments for optimal performance.

How do I clean the painted surface?

Wipe the surface with a damp cloth.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ners that could damage the finish.

What kind of primer should I use?

Use a primer suitable for the surface you are painting. For example, use an appropriate primer for wood, plaster, or previously painted surfaces.

How long does it take for the paint to dry?

The drying time may vary. However, generally, allow for 2-4 hours between coats. Refer to the product label for specific drying times.

Can I return this paint if I don't like the color?

No, this paint is made to order and cannot be returned or exchanged.

Troubleshooting

Uneven finish or streaks after painting.

Ensure even application. Use a good quality brush or roller and avoid overloading them with paint. Apply consistent pressure and overlap strokes.

Paint color appears different after drying.

Ensure the surface is properly primed. Apply a second coat to achieve the intended color and let it dry completely. Variations can also depend on lighting.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

  1. Surface Preparation: Ensure the surface is clean, dry, and free from loose particles. Fill any holes or cracks and sand the surface for a smooth finish.
  2. Priming: Use a suitable primer before applying the first coat of paint, especially on new or previously painted surfaces.
  3. Application: Apply the paint using a brush or roller. Two coats are recommended for the best color and coverage, allowing each coat to dry completely.
  4. Compatibility: Compatible with most interior surfaces. Always test on a small area first to check for compatibility and color accuracy.
  5. Care: Clean spills and marks with a damp cloth. Avoid har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ners.
